Common Admission Requirements For Human Resources Degree ProgramsIn Sunrise Manor, Nevada

When applying for a Human Resources Bachelor Degree Program at schools in Sunrise Manor, Nevada, candidates should be aware of the common admission requirements:

  • High School Diploma or Equivalent: Applicants must have completed their high school education or obtained a GED.

  • GPA Requirements: A minimum GPA, typically around 2.5 to 3.0, is often required for admission into undergraduate programs. Some schools may consider standardized test scores as a supplementary measure.

  • Standardized Tests: Depending on the institution, standardized tests like the SAT or ACT may be necessary. It's crucial to check the specific requirements for each school.

  • Prerequisite Coursework: Some programs may require completion of specific high school courses, such as mathematics, English, and social studies.

  • Essays and Personal Statements: Many programs require applicants to submit a personal statement or essay outlining their interest in human resources and career goals.

  • Letters of Recommendation: Most institutions ask for at least one or two letters of recommendation, preferably from teachers or professionals familiar with the applicant's work ethic and abilities.

  • Interview: Some schools may conduct interviews as part of the admissions process to further assess candidates' motivations and suitability for the program.

  • Application Fees: Be prepared to pay an application fee, which varies by institution.

  • Background Checks: Some programs may require background checks, especially for students who will be participating in internships that involve working with sensitive information.

  • Transfer Students: If you are transferring from another institution, additional documentation, including transcripts from previous schools, will be needed.

It's essential for prospective students to carefully review the specific admission requirements of each program they are interested in to ensure a successful application process.

Cost & Financial Aid Options For Human Resources Degree Programs In Sunrise Manor, Nevada

Understanding the cost of a Human Resources Bachelor Degree Program in Sunrise Manor, Nevada, helps students plan their finances effectively. Here’s what to expect regarding tuition and financial aid options:

  • Tuition Ranges:

    • Public institutions typically charge between $10,000 to $20,000 per year for in-state students.
    • Private colleges may have tuition costs that range from $20,000 to $40,000 annually.
  • Additional Fees: In addition to tuition, students should budget for fees such as application fees, technology fees, and activity fees, which can add several hundred dollars to the total cost.

  • Textbooks and Supplies: Estimated costs for textbooks and materials can range from $500 to $1,200 per year, depending on the courses taken.

  • Living Expenses: The cost of living in Sunrise Manor can influence the overall expense. On average, students can expect to spend $10,000 to $15,000 annually for housing, food, transportation, and personal expenses.

1. What is a Human Resources Bachelor Degree?

A Human Resources Bachelor Degree is a four-year academic program that prepares students to manage various HR functions within organizations, including recruitment, employee relations, and compliance with labor laws.
